How to submit games to the RPG Maker Pavilion - Updated 3/5/2014

1. Select the forum that supports your submission

2. Select "New Thread".

3. For the "Title", put your game's title. ONLY your game's title.

4. In the "Message" field, describe your game's story, features, and any other information you believe is relevant.

5. If your game is a console RPG Maker game or demo, you're able to upload it directly to the site. If it's a PC RPG Maker game or demo, you'll have to upload it elsewhere and link to it here. If uploading a console game, under "Additional Options", there is an option for "Attach Files". Select "manage attachments". If you're submitting a PC RPG Maker game, you can still upload screenshots.

6. Click browse to find the game file on your computer, and click "Upload". all files MUST be zipped. You're able to upload ten attachments to your submission post. The ideal way to use these is to use one attachment for the game console's native format (dex drive or max drive), a second for a PS3 format save file, and the remaining slots for screenshots or other extra material you want to accompany your game.

7. If you need to update your game, simply edit it's submission post at any time. You can check the site's game directory to see how your game will appear in the listings after each edit. Try to make it fit in with the rest. No huge or colorful text, no images posted in the top of the post that appears in the directory, just general things like that.

8. Only one submission thread per game, unless the differences between the versions are drastic enough that it warrants having multiple versions available, such as a director's cut, or an alternate version with different features.

9. If you have a converted file for someone else's game, please post that in the conversions subforum at the bottom of the submission subforum listing.

10. Everything posted in the submission forums appears immediately on the site, so don't make a post without having your game ready to go up with it. These will be deleted on-sight by the staff.

    Happy Hunting Grounds

    String your bow, grab your quiver, and head out into the wild to bag some game! Happy Hunting Grounds (HHG) is a first-person based target-shooting game that will test your senses and reflexes. Journey to five different environments and hunt the native wildlife. Are you good enough to bag a perfect score and the honor of being called Master Marksman?

    Each level starts you in a new environment, armed with a dozen arrows, pitted against six native creatures. Keep upwind with your eyes and ears open, waiting...for the game to appear. You will have five different opportunites to shoot each animal - but be warned, after they know you're out there waiting for them, they won't let themselves be easy targets! Bag at least one of each type of critter to unlock the next environment. Bonus ammunition will be awarded during the game as more kills are made. But keep in mind, in order to hit them all, you can't miss once!

    Demo includes:

    o Introductory Tutorial level
    o One full environment
    o Save Feature

    Created By: Loberto
